- 630 WFUS53 KLOT 122320 TORLOT ILC031-130000- /O.NEW.KLOT.TO.W.0025.230712T2320Z-230713T0000Z/ BULLETIN - EAS ACTIVATION REQUESTED Tornado Warning National Weather Service Chicago/Romeoville 620 PM CDT Wed Jul 12 2023
The National Weather Service in Chicago has issued a
Tornado Warning for...
East central Cook County in northeastern Illinois...
Until 700 PM CDT.
At 620 PM CDT, a confirmed large and extremely dangerous tornado
was located over Summit, moving northeast at 30 mph.
This is a PARTICULARLY DANGEROUS SITUATION. TAKE COVER NOW! HAZARD...Damaging tornado. SOURCE...Radar confirmed tornado. IMPACT...You are in a life-threatening situation. Flying debris may be deadly to those caught without shelter. Mobile homes will be destroyed. Considerable damage to homes, businesses, and vehicles is likely and complete destruction is possible.
The tornado will be near...
Berwyn, Forest Park, Riverside, Stickney and North Riverside
around 630 PM CDT.
Cicero, Oak Park, Austin and Brighton Park around 635 PM CDT.
South Lawndale, Bridgeport, Belmont Cragin, New City and East
Garfield Park around 640 PM CDT.
Other locations in the path of this tornadic thunderstorm include West Town, Near West Side, Humboldt Park, Logan Square, Chicago, Chicago Loop, Lincoln Park, Irving Park, Navy Pier, Northerly Island, Near North Side, Lake View, Uptown and Edgewater. This includes... Brookfield Zoo, Lincoln Park Zoo, Hawthorne Park, Soldier Field, University of Illinois Chicago, Guaranteed Rate Field...IL Institute of Technology, Wrigley Field, The Loop, Museum Campus, and Northerly Island. Including the following interstates... I-55 between mile markers 279 and 294. I-94 between mile markers 46 and 56. I-290 between mile markers 23 and 29. I-294 between mile markers 46 and 56.
OEMC zones...TORNADO WARNING.
2...3...4...5...6...7...8...and 9.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... To repeat, a large, extremely dangerous and potentially deadly tornado is on the ground. To protect your life, TAKE COVER NOW! Move to a basement or an interior room on the lowest floor of a sturdy building. Avoid windows. If you are outdoors, in a mobile home, or in a vehicle, move to the closest substantial shelter and protect yourself from flying debris. && LAT...LON 4176 8787 4180 8788 4199 8766 4196 8763 4196 8764 4191 8762 4190 8762 4189 8761 4188 8762 4187 8761 4185 8761 4182 8759 TIME...MOT...LOC 2320Z 235DEG 24KT 4179 8784 TORNADO...OBSERVED TORNADO DAMAGE THREAT...CONSIDERABLE MAX HAIL SIZE...0.00 IN $$ Izzi
